Fantastic suite parure designed by Cartier.
An exceptional and very rare parure set, created by the iconic jewelry house of Cartier, back in the 1969. This suite was designed with retro and modernist patterns and is composed by a pair of clips-on earrings and a drop necklace. Crafted as a unique piece, with exceptional craftsmanship as is expected from Cartier in solid yellow gold of 18 karats with highly textured finish. The earrings are fitted with posts (Removable) and French omega backs for fastening clips. The necklace is fitted with an integrated boxed push safety lock. Each element is emphasized in the reverse with the design of the iconic brand mark of the double C's.
Gemstones: Mount with 16 cabochon cuts carved in ovals and pear shapes from natural black jade.
Birthstone: Black Jade, for the month of March.
Weight: Necklace 182.95 Grams, (117.27 Dwt.). Earrings 21.95 Grams (14.07 Dwt.).
Size: The inside lenght of necklace is 16 Inches (40.6 Cm) plus the drop dangle section of 4 Inches (10.16 Cm).
Measurements: Earrings 28 mm by 19 mm (1.10 x 0.75 Inches). The main drop element is 35 mm by 51 mm (1.38 x 2.0 Inches).
Hallmarks: The three pieces are stamped with the maker's mark, the mark for the assay of the gold, the serial numbers for the necklace and earrings respectively and signed, "CARTIER 18 KT (Earrings )55540 (Necklace) 53323".
